### PCRE Missing symbols

The following error has been reported, during the deloyment phase, on a few Linux Distributions:
```
undefined symbol: _ZNK7pcrecpp2RE13GlobalReplaceERKNS_11StringPieceEPSs
```

#### To fix this issue you might want to...

**STEP 1: get rid of the standard pcre packages**:
Remove ``pcre-devel`` and ``pcre-cpp`` packages (if installed) using the appropriate package management commands. For example:

```
# yum remove pcre-devel pcre-cpp
```

**STEP 2: install PCRE from sources**:
```
# tar xzvf pcre-8.45.tar.gz
# cd pcre-8.45
# ./configure CXXFLAGS='-std=c++11 -D_GLIBCXX_USE_CXX11_ABI=0'
# make && make install
```

**STEP 3: update you ld.so config and recreate its cache**:
```
# echo "/usr/local/lib" > /etc/ld.so.conf.d/local.conf && rm /etc/ld.so.cache && ldconfig
```

#### But if existing version PCRE must be kept, you could...

**STEP 1: install PCRE from sources to a dedicated location**:
```
# tar xzvf pcre-8.45.tar.gz
# cd pcre-8.45
# ./configure CXXFLAGS='-std=c++11 -D_GLIBCXX_USE_CXX11_ABI=0' --prefix=/opt/pcre
# make && make install
```

**STEP 2: set PATHs for PCRE header files and libraries**:
```
echo 'export LD_LIBRARY_PATH=/opt/pcre/lib:${LD_LIBRARY_PATH}' >> /home/dbadmin/.bashrc

export CPLUS_INCLUDE_PATH=/opt/pcre/include:${CPLUS_INCLUDE_PATH}
export LIBRARY_PATH=/opt/pcre/lib:${LIBRARY_PATH}
export LD_LIBRARY_PATH=/opt/pcre/lib:${LD_LIBRARY_PATH}

# restart vertica database to effect settings
admintools -t stop_db -d testdb; admintools -t start_db -d testdb

# Building and installing the library as mentioned before
```
